It would also be nice if you could change the file reference for a logic
audio part. Sometimes when I'm transfering projects between Mac and Windows
(on CDR, ISO9660 = can be read by both platforms) I run into trouble with
filenames longer than eight caracters. Windows changes them and I have to
manually point out the right soundfiles when opening the Logic song on the
PC for the first time. If I should happen to point out the wrong soundfile
there is, AFAIK, no way to correct this. Not especially fun if things go
wrong only with soundfile number 346...
